Output 31d002c3d269c93d4bf3d1543ae6a7700fc5259cb750e06ec997831dcf94c65c:0

value
5835252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af95bd367c6ea281a7c0893d86d65b76d115c015 OP_EQUAL
address
3HhRZApCPWeQM25YLYUvdpbPYV3C5XpEky
transaction
31d002c3d269c93d4bf3d1543ae6a7700fc5259cb750e06ec997831dcf94c65c
spent
true